lround
Description:
Rounds it's argument to the nearest integer value, rounding away from zero, regardless of the current rounding direction.
Note: 
      
        
    
    Remember to link the math library: valac -X -lm ... 
If x is infinite or double.NAN, or if the rounded value is outside the 
      range of the return type, the numeric result is unspecified.
A domain error may occur if the magnitude of x is too large.
Example: Round double to long:
public static int main (string[] args) {
	// Output:
	//  ``lround (1.3) =  1``
	//  ``lround (1.4) =  1``
	//  ``lround (1.5) =  2``
	//  ``lround (1.6) =  2``
	print ("lround (%.1lf) =  %li\n", 1.3, Math.lround (1.3));
	print ("lround (%.1lf) =  %li\n", 1.4, Math.lround (1.4));
	print ("lround (%.1lf) =  %li\n", 1.5, Math.lround (1.5));
	print ("lround (%.1lf) =  %li\n", 1.6, Math.lround (1.6));
	return 0;
}
    
    valac --pkg glib-2.0 -X -lm GLib.Math.lround.vala
